Golf Hit: Interplanetary Golf
Golf Hit is not just a regular golf game, but it is also an exciting space sports adventure. This game takes players into a vast universe where they can throw golf balls across distant planets with incredible cosmic power. Get ready to swing the club hard and fly to a whole new galaxy!
Use the Mouse and Keyboard to play
- Mouse: To drag, release power, adjust direction, and rotate the camera.
- Keyboard: Can be used to select clubs, activate cosmic power, or move the camera at certain angles.
Basic steps to play:
Understand the goal: Get the ball into the hole on the planet in the fewest shots possible, while overcoming space obstacles.
Prepare a shot:
- Observe the course: Touch and drag to move the camera, consider the terrain and obstacles on the planet.
- Club Selection: Swipe to select the club that best suits the distance and terrain (e.g., driver for long shots, putter for close shots)
- Alignment: Drag your finger across the screen to adjust the angle and direction of your shot.
Execute the shot:
- Gain power: Tap and hold the ball icon or drag the power bar to build up power for your shot
- Release to hit: Release your finger from the screen when you reach the desired power.
- Accuracy (if applicable): Tap the accuracy bar at the right time to get the ball flying straight.
- Use cosmic power: While the ball is in flight, tap the power icons that appear on the screen (e.g., boost, change gravity) to strategically control the ball's trajectory.
